Traditional Mustard Oil Hair Care
Mustard oil is not limited to the kitchen. It has also been used for generations in traditional South Asian hair-oiling routines. Herbic Glow Mustard Oil is specifically presented for hair and scalp care, giving customers the option to incorporate it into a regular pre-wash oiling or scalp-massage routine.
Hair is exposed to repeated washing, brushing, sunlight, heat styling, pollution and environmental dryness. Over time, these factors can leave the strands feeling rough, dry or difficult to manage. Oil-based conditioning can provide additional lubrication and help dry-looking hair feel softer.
The supplied product information highlights mustard oil for nourishing the scalp and hair roots, helping care for weak-looking hair and supporting healthier, stronger-looking strands. It may also help improve manageability and natural-looking shine by coating dry sections of the hair and reducing friction.
Hair fall should always be described carefully. Dry or fragile strands can snap during combing and washing, and improved conditioning may help reduce this type of breakage. However, hair shedding can also be influenced by genetics, hormones, nutrition, illness, medication and other factors. Mustard oil should therefore be used as a traditional cosmetic hair-care product rather than presented as a guaranteed cure for every type of hair loss.

How to Use Mustard Oil for Hair
For the most accurate directions, follow the current instructions printed on the official Herbic Glow packaging. A traditional hair-oiling routine may include the following steps:
- Take a controlled quantity: Pour a small amount of mustard oil into the palm or a separate clean bowl.
- Apply to the scalp: Divide the hair into sections and distribute the oil gradually around the scalp.
- Massage gently: Use the fingertips in slow circular movements. Avoid scratching the scalp with fingernails.
- Cover the lengths if needed: People with dry hair may distribute a small quantity through the mid-lengths and ends.
- Allow the oil to condition: Leave it according to your suitable routine and the current product directions.
- Wash properly: Cleanse with an appropriate shampoo and rinse thoroughly.
Using excessive quantities of oil does not necessarily produce better results. Too much oil may require repeated shampooing, which can leave some hair types feeling dry. The most useful amount depends on hair length, density, texture and scalp condition.
People with sensitive scalps should patch test before widespread use. Stop using the product on the scalp if significant irritation occurs.
